/* new.chatavratna.sk*/
html, body{font-family:Arial, Helvetica, sans-serif; color: #505050;margin: 0;padding: 5px 0 0 0;
 background-color:#fff; scrollbar-arrow-color : #ccc; scrollbar-darkshadow-color : #fff;
 scrollbar-face-color : #f8efce;scrollbar-base-color : #fff;scrollbar-shadow-color : #fff;
 scrollbar-track-color : #fff;scrollbar-highlight-color : #fff; font-size:11px;}

/* hlavne */
#main{width: 760px;margin-right:auto;margin-left:-380px;margin-top:0;padding:0;
  text-align:left;border: 0px solid #ff0;
	background-color:#fff; left: 50%; position: absolute;
  /*background:url(im/bg_base.jpg) top left repeat-x;*/}
/*#main{width:100%;margin:0;padding:0px;border:0px dotted #fff;
	background-color:#094298;	background:url(im/bg_base.jpg) top left repeat-x;}
#header{margin: 0;padding: 0;height:231px; width:890px;border:0px solid #ff0;
	background-image:url(im/bg_header.jpg);background-position:top left;	background-repeat:no-repeat;	}
*/
#menu    { margin:0;padding: 0;height:62px;	background:url(im/bg_menu.gif) top left no-repeat;}
#menuc   { margin-right:25px;padding: 0;text-align:right;color: #fff;font-weight:normal;font-size: 14px; border:0px solid #ccc  }
#header  { margin:0;padding: 0;height:55px; background:url(im/bg_header.gif) top left no-repeat;}
#headerc { padding: 12px 0 0 0 ;text-align:right; vertical-align:bottom;color: #7e6227;margin-right:30px;border:0px dotted #f00;} 

#center  { margin:0;padding:0;display: table-row;width: 760px;	background:url(im/bg_center.gif) top left repeat-y; }
/* lavy stlpec */
#left    { float:left; margin:0;padding:0;width:187px;  background:url(im/bg_left.gif) top left no-repeat;}
#leftc   { margin:0; padding: 5px;border:1px dotted #f00;}  
#content { float:left; margin:0;padding:0;width:573px;    background:url(im/bg_content.gif) top left no-repeat;}
#contentc{ margin:0; padding: 10px 5px 10px 5px;border:0px dotted #f00;}

/* obsah stranky*/
#lc      { float:left; margin:0;padding:0;width:349px;}
#lcc     { margin:0; padding: 10px 5px 10px 5px;border:0px dotted #f00;}
#rc      { float:left; margin:0;padding:0;width:224px;}
#rcc     { margin:0; padding: 10px 35px 10px 5px;border:0px dotted #00f;}

#footer  { clear: both;padding: 0;height:55px; background:url(im/bg_footer.gif) top left no-repeat;}
#footerc { margin:0; padding: 0;font-size: 90%;color:#7e6227}


/* velke obrazky */  
.pictures{ width:560px; text-align:center}  
/* pomocne aby podrzali rozmer*/
/*.prop {float:right;width:1px;}*/
.clear   { clear:both;height:1px;margin:0; padding:0;border:none;visibility: hidden;}	
.clearfloat{display: table;width: 100%; border:0px dotted #000;} 
.sipka   { float:left;padding:0;width:13px; height:10px; background:url(im/sipka.gif) bottom left no-repeat;}
/* vlajky */  
.sk      { float:left;padding:0;width:22px; height:14px; background:url(im/18x14sk.gif) bottom left no-repeat; }
.en      { float:left;padding:0;width:22px; height:14px; background:url(im/18x14en.gif) bottom left no-repeat; }
a.uni    { float:right;padding:0;width:140px; height:18px; background:url(im/unicorn140x18gray.gif) bottom left no-repeat; }


/* formatovacky */
table, td {font-size: 100%;}
.float{float:left; border:0px solid #f00}
.foot {font-size: 90%;}
.right{ text-align:right}
.just{ text-align:justify}
.left{ text-align:left}
.cent{ text-align:center}

.pad5 {padding: 5px}
.popisok {font-size: 90%;}
.z85 {font-size: 85%;}

.s{font-weight:bold;}
.hneda{ color:#7e6227;}
.siva{ color:#bbb;}
.tmsiva{ color:#505050;}
.b_tmhneda{ background-color:#dac188/*c7b37e*/;}
.b_row {background-color:#fdfaef; }
.red { color:#900;}

/*
.sup{font-weight:bold;color:#000;vertical-align: super;font-size: 10px}
.va_top{vertical-align: top;} */
.w30 {float:left;width:30px;}
.w150 {float:left;width:140px;border:0px dotted #ccc;}
.w300 {float:left;width:300px;border:0px dotted #ccc;}
.w200 {float:left;width:200px;border:0px dotted #ccc;}
.td110 {width: 110px;}
.td90 {width: 90px;}

/* medzery */
div.h10 {text-align: left;height:10px;}
div.h5 {text-align: left;height:5px; line-height:5px; }

img {border: 0px solid #fff}
img.o {vertical-align:middle; border: 0px solid #fff}
img.ram {	border: 2px solid #eee/*#80858B*/; vertical-align:top;padding: 0px;}
img.left {float: left;text-align: left;	margin: 0px 10px 10px 0;	padding: 0;	border: 2px solid #ddd;}
img.right {position:relative;float:right;text-align:left;margin:10px;padding: 0;border: 2px solid #ddd;}

/* vstupy */
/*.but {font-size: 11px;	background-color:#f8efce;color:#7e6227;padding:1px;
	border: 1px solid #7e6227; width:70px;}*/
input, select, option {font-size: 11px;background-color:#fdfaef;color:#7e6227;padding:1px;	border-top: 1px solid #7c7b7d;border-left: 1px solid #7c7b7d;  border-bottom: 1px solid #f5f5f5;border-right: 1px solid #f5f5f5;}
textarea {font-size: 11px;	background-color:#fdfaef;color:#7e6227;padding:1px;
	font-family:"Courier New", Courier, mono;	
	border-top: 1px solid #7c7b7d;border-left: 1px solid #7c7b7d;
  border-bottom: 1px solid #f5f5f5;border-right: 1px solid #f5f5f5;
  scrollbar-arrow-color : #ccc; scrollbar-darkshadow-color : #fff;
  scrollbar-face-color : #f8efce;scrollbar-base-color : #fff;scrollbar-shadow-color : #fff;
  scrollbar-track-color : #fff;scrollbar-highlight-color : #fff; font-size:11px;}

input.mb {font-size: 11px;background-color:#fff;color:#7e6227;padding:1px;	border-top: 1px solid #7c7b7d;border-left: 1px solid #7c7b7d;  border-bottom: 1px solid #f5f5f5;border-right: 1px solid #f5f5f5; }
input.but {font-size: 11px;	background-color:#d8b466;color:#505050;padding:1px;	border: 1px solid #7e6227; width:70px;  border-top: 1px solid #f0e2b1;border-left: 1px solid #f0e2b1; border-bottom: 1px solid #6f5b36;border-right: 1px solid #6f5b36;}
textarea.mb {font-size: 11px;	background-color:#fff;color:#7e6227;padding:1px;
	font-family:"Courier New", Courier, mono;	
	border-top: 1px solid #7c7b7d;border-left: 1px solid #7c7b7d;
  border-bottom: 1px solid #f5f5f5;border-right: 1px solid #f5f5f5; 
  scrollbar-arrow-color : #ccc; scrollbar-darkshadow-color : #fff;
  scrollbar-face-color : #f8efce;scrollbar-base-color : #fff;scrollbar-shadow-color : #fff;
  scrollbar-track-color : #fff;scrollbar-highlight-color : #fff; font-size:11px;}
					
a{color: #505050;text-decoration: none;}
a:hover{color: #505050;text-decoration: none;}

a.foot {color: #505050;text-decoration: none;font-size: 10px;}
a.foot:hover{color: #505050; text-decoration: underline;font-size: 10px;}
a.foot:focus{color: #505050; text-decoration: underline;font-size: 10px;}

a.menu {color: #7e6227;text-decoration: none; font-size: 12px;font-weight:bold;}
a.menu:hover{color: #7e6227; text-decoration: none; font-size: 12px;font-weight:bold;}
a.menu:focus{color: #7e6227; text-decoration: none; font-size: 12px;font-weight:bold;}

a.menuo {color: #7e6227;text-decoration: none; font-size: 12px;font-weight:bold;}
a.menuo:hover{color: #7e6227; text-decoration: none; font-size: 12px;font-weight:bold;}
a.menuo:focus{color: #7e6227; text-decoration: none; font-size: 12px;font-weight:bold;}

a.header {color: #505050;text-decoration: none;}
a.header:hover{color: #505050; text-decoration: none;}
a.header:focus{color: #505050; text-decoration: none;}

a.menu1 {color: #505050;text-decoration: none; font-size:85%; line-height: 10px;}
a.menu1:hover{color: #505050; text-decoration: none; font-size:85%}
a.menu1:focus{color: #505050; text-decoration: none; font-size:85%}

a.menu1o {color: #505050;text-decoration: none; font-size:85%}
a.menu1o:hover{color: #505050; text-decoration: none; font-size:85%}
a.menu1o:focus{color: #505050; text-decoration: none; font-size:85%}



.table{padding:0; margin:0}

/* baners buttons balicky */	
#bal1 {width: 120px; height: 63px;}
#b1 { position: relative;z-index: 0 ;padding: 2px 2px 0 0  }
#b1 a { background: url("baners/skola2.gif") no-repeat;di\splay: block;wid\th: 120px; heigh\t: 63px; }
#b1 a:hover img, #b1 a:focus img { position: relative;z-index: -1;}
#b1 a:hover {background-position: 0 0;display: block;  width: 120px; height: 63px; }

#b2 { position: relative;z-index: 0 ;padding: 2px 2px 0 0  }
#b2 a { background: url("baners/jesen2.gif") no-repeat;di\splay: block;wid\th: 120px; heigh\t: 63px; }
#b2 a:hover img, #b2 a:focus img { position: relative;z-index: -1;}
#b2 a:hover {background-position: 0 0;display: block;  width: 120px; height: 63px; }

#b3 { position: relative;z-index: 0 ;padding: 2px 2px 0 0  }
#b3 a { background: url("baners/jesen3_2.gif") no-repeat;di\splay: block;wid\th: 120px; heigh\t: 63px; }
#b3 a:hover img, #b3 a:focus img { position: relative;z-index: -1;}
#b3 a:hover {background-position: 0 0;display: block;  width: 120px; height: 63px; }

